How is IGS Energy able to procure natural gas if it is not a gas marketer and doesn't own pipelines?

IGS Energy owns firm (uninterrupted) natural gas transportation rights on the Southern Natural and Transco pipelines. This provides shippers with the capacity to move natural gas on a firm basis from primary receipt points to primary delivery points to ensure that the gas gets to market.

IGS Energy also maintains a network of producer and supplier relationships that ensures reliable, competitively priced natural gas supply and capacity. The large aggregate volumes we move on the interstate pipelines allow us to benefit from economies of scale and purchase natural gas at highly competitive prices.
